Boys basketball

Royals stifle Woodmen

Roncalli earned a 44-32 victory over Greenwood on Saturday. Gabe Horn and Alex Moll led the Royals (6-9) with 12 and 10 points, respectively. The Woodmen (7-9) got nine points from Noah Apgar and eight from Gavin Ruppert.

Lancers keep rolling

Travis Jones scored 23 points and Caleb Dewey added 21 as Class A No. 2 Edinburgh posted a 71-57 home win over Henryville. Jarrett Turner also finished in double figures with 12 points for the Lancers (14-1), while Landen Burton chipped in eight.

Cougars dominate Cristo Rey

Max Booher’s 21 points helped lead Greenwood Christian to a 71-40 rout of Providence Cristo Rey. Blake Shewmaker added 12 points for the Cougars (9-9).

Girls basketball

GCA rolls to victory

Dory O’Dell scored 18 points, one of three Greenwood Christian players in double digits during a 51-24 victory over Indiana School for the Deaf on Saturday. Dani Simon finished with 16 points for the Cougars (12-11), while Ellie Bigelow contributed 12.

Lancers drop league contest

Edinburgh wound up on the short end of a 46-33 score against South Decatur. Alyssa Funkhouser and Callie Hancock each scored nine points for the Lancers (8-10, 1-4 Mid-Hoosier).
